What is the IELTS for UKVI?
The IELTS for UKVI is a Secure English Language Test (SELT) approved by the UK Home Office. Why Is the UKVI Version Necessary?
If an individual is applying for a UK visa, they need to often take a test at an "IELTS for UKVI" approved place. Certificates from basic IELTS tests may not be accepted for certain visa classifications, even if ball game is high.

The Process of Obtaining a Registered IELTS Certificate
To "buy" or pay for a signed up IELTS certificate legally, one must go through the official registration process by means of the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, or Cambridge Assessment English.
1. Picking the Correct Test
Before paying any costs, the candidate needs to identify which test is needed for their particular visa. For circumstances, a Tier 2 (General) visa typically needs the IELTS for UKVI Academic or General Training, depending upon the task.
2. Finding an Approved Test Center
The UK Home Office preserves a list of authorized centers worldwide. "Registered" certificates can only be provided by these specific areas. Online websites for the British Council or IDP enable users to search for these centers by nation and city.
3. Online Registration and Payment
"Buying" the certificate basically includes paying the registration charge. This fee covers the administration of the exam, the marking process, and the issuance of the official TRF.
Steps to Register:
- Visit the main IELTS UKVI site.
- Select the test date and place.
- Submit a clear copy of a valid passport or national ID.
- Pay the test charge using a safe and secure payment method (Credit card, debit card, or bank transfer).

The Dangers of "Buying" Certificates from Third Parties
There is a significant mistaken belief that one can "buy" a signed up IELTS certificate without sitting for the exam. Numerous online platforms claim to supply "authentic" or "backdoor" certificates for a high cost. It is essential to comprehend the threats connected with these services:
- Verification Systems: The UKVI uses a "Global Verification Service" (OVS). When a visa officer receives a certificate, they get in the TRF number into a safe database. If the certificate was not released through a genuine test center after a genuine test, it will not appear in the database, causing an immediate visa rejection.
- Long-term Bans: Using a deceitful certificate is thought about "deception." The UK Home Office often imposes 10-year restrictions on people who submit phony English language certificates.
- Financial Loss: Most websites providing to sell certificates are scams. As soon as the cash is sent out through untraceable techniques (like cryptocurrency or wire transfers), the "seller" disappears.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: Can I utilize a basic IELTS certificate for a UK Work Visa?No. The majority of UK work and residency visas need the "IELTS for UKVI" version, which includes a specific "UKVI Number" on the Test Report Form that official caseworkers use for verification.
Q2: How long is a signed up IELTS for UKVI certificate legitimate?A registered certificate is valid for 2 years from the date of the test. If the visa application is made after this period, the prospect should retake the examination.

Q4: How long does it require to get the outcomes?For the paper-based IELTS, outcomes are normally offered 13 days after the test. For the computer-delivered IELTS for UKVI, outcomes are generally launched within 3 to 5 days.
Q5: What takes place if I stop working to reach the required score?If a prospect does not attain the required score for their visa, they can register and spend for another test. There is no limitation on how numerous times an individual can take the IELTS, though it is recommended to study even more before retaking the examination.
